OTTAWA - MEND "Report 1.61.4: Covers for Reactive Tailings Located in Permafrost Regions" is available from the secretariat at mend@nrcan.gc.ca for Cdn$35.

The report provides a brief introduction to permafrost issues and then focuses on applications of covers constructed over reactive tailings in Canadian permafrost regions. Case histories for Nanisivik, Raglan, Lupin and Rankin Inlet are examined, which represent sites with different tailings operations, cover design approaches and physical and climate conditions. Parameters that govern the design of the cover are addressed including: cover materials, factors affecting the depth of active thaw zone, temperature changes and variations, water saturations, and pore water quality.
